Road repairs scheduled on M-46 in Saginaw

 

The Michigan Department of Transportation (MDOT) will complete minor road repairs on M-46 in the city of Saginaw, Saginaw County, beginning Monday, June 14. Single-lane closures will be in effect on eastbound and westbound M-46, leaving one lane open in each direction to accommodate crack seal work. Work extends from Williams Street to Edgewood Street at the Saginaw west city limit. This project is expected to be completed by Thursday, June 17.

 

 

I-69 westbound on and off-ramp closures to begin Tuesday

 

MDOT will close westbound I-69 on and off-ramps to Nepessing Road in Lapeer county, beginning Tuesday June 15.

 

Motorists traveling on westbound I-69 will use the following detour routes:

 

Westbound I-69 on-ramp traffic will be rerouted to eastbound I-69, then to the M-24 interchange, where they will follow the loop back to westbound I-69.

 

Westbound I-69 off-ramp traffic will travel to Elba Road, where they will follow the interchange loop to eastbound I-69, then exit at Lake Nepessing Road.

 

Single-lane closures remain in effect on eastbound and westbound I-69 with traffic shifted as the MDOT continues road and bridge construction work on I-69 from M-15 to M-24. Motorists are separated using the temporary concrete barrier.

 

Sixteen portable message boards are in use to alert motorists regarding lane closures and upcoming work.

 

During 2009, crews completed work across eastbound I-69 lanes. The second phase of this two-year project began in April with work across westbound I-69 lanes. This project is expected to be completed by October 2010.

 

 

I-475 Traffic Update: Genesee County

 

MDOT is making progress on the I-475 corridor project in Genesee County.

 

Although work has been slowed due to rainy weather, current plans include opening one northbound I-475 lane from the I-75/I-475 split to I-69, and opening the ramp from Hill Road to northbound I-475, this Saturday, June 12.

 

The scheduled work is weather-dependent and, if delayed due to inclement weather, is expected to be rescheduled for Monday, June 14.

 

Once the northbound lane has reopened, southbound I-475 from Hill Road south to the

I-75/I-475 interchange will close.  With southbound lane closures already in effect, I-475 southbound then will be completely closed from Atherton Road to I-75.

 

In addition to the I-475 southbound road closure, the eastbound Hill Road on-ramp to southbound I-475 is scheduled to close with traffic detoured.  Motorists will be rerouted to M-54 (Dort Hwy), where they will head south to the I-475/I-75 interchange.
